While OGC Nice’s transfer market already seems successful with several signings (Stengs, Kluivert, Lรฉmina, Todibo, Rosario, Bard), the club from the French Riviera appears to have secured a goalkeeper to compensate for the free departure of Yoan Cardinale.


Another signing for the Aiglons! This morning, Nice Matin announced the arrival of a goalkeeper to play as a substitute. This goalkeeper is none other than Marcin Bulka, Paris Saint-Germain’s number 3.
The 21-year-old goalkeeper arrives on loan with an option to buy, although Paris will still have an option to buy back the Polish youth international. He joined PSG on a free transfer after being the starting goalkeeper for Chelsea’s reserve team from 2016 to 2019, with whom he participated in the Youth League. His departure was considered a setback for the English club at the time, as he had shown great potential. Loaned out last year to FC Cartagena and then Chรขteauroux, the player chose Christophe Galtier’s team to get more playing time, having only played 16 matches as a professional. The 1.99-meter Pole will therefore experience another stage in his young career, this time taking on the role of number 2 behind Walter Benitez.
